Ep. 249: Busting Internet Skincare Myths with Dr. Ranella Hirsch

November 12, 2020 Fat Mascara
Ranella Hirsch.jpg

Is “fungal acne” real? Why is P50 so popular? What do TikTok skincare influencers get wrong? Are products that meet E.U. standards better? Do skincare dupes work as well as the originals? What’s the most you should pay for a hyaluronic acid product? Are you layering products correctly? One of our favorite dermatologists, Ranella Hirsch, MD, is here to answers all those questions—and more. Get ready to take notes!

Special Ep. 245: How Fragrance Reflects the World We Live In

October 29, 2020 Fat Mascara
IMG_4589.jpg

Fragrance is a way for us to make sense of our world; learn more about who we are and what we want for our society and ourselves; and boost our mood and regulate our emotions. In this special podcast, we talk to Firmenich Fine Fragrance experts Justin Welch, the Creative Director of the Mind Nose + Matter program, and Frank Voelkl, Principal Perfumer, to learn how fragrance can bring us comfort, what makes certain scents addictive, how perfumers are creating more sustainable fragrances, and what the future will smell like.

Ep. 243: How to Improve Cultural Competence in Dermatology and Skincare with Dr. Susan Taylor

October 22, 2020 Fat Mascara

Dermatologist Susan Taylor, MD, the founder of the Skin of Color Society, is here to talk about structural racism and unconscious bias in medicine, colorism in skincare marketing, whether or not different skin tones need different products, and how she and her colleagues are working to improve dermatology education and, ultimately, patient care.

Ep. 241: How Byredo Changed the Perfume Game with Ben Gorham

October 15, 2020 Fat Mascara
200611_BEN_GORHAM_01_201.jpg

Byredo founder Ben Gorham built a fragrance brand that helped define the scent of the past decade. So, what’s next? In this revealing conversation, he explains how he turns memories into perfumes, why luxury doesn’t need to be exclusive, and the story behind Byredo's new makeup collaboration with Isamaya Ffrench. Listen in to find out how a Swedish pro basketball player with family ties to India and Canada became perfume’s indie darling.
